Students need motivation and encouragement to boost them to do their best. With these wonderful incentives my students will be motivated to read during their leisure time and take Accelerated Reading practice quizzes to build fluency and comprehension. We currently use the Renassaince Learning Accelerated Reading program to encourage students to read pleasure books on their current instructional level. Students are given a diagnostic test to determine instructional reading level. Students are challenged to read a minimum of 9 books per quarter. Top 25 students in each grade level are highlighted on a schoolwide bulletin board each week. The girl and boy reader in each grade level that reads the most books are presented with a reward on awards day. Also our ESL students need extra reading practice outside of the regular reading class and this is a wonderful incentive to get them reading for fun.
